The main components of honey are fructose- 38.2%, glucose- 31.3%, sucrose-
1.3%, Maltose- 7.1% and water- 17.2%.

Deoxynojirimycin(DNJ) is a kind of alkaloid present in mulberry leaves, after being absorbed by human body,
it could inhibit the activity of invertase, Maltose enzyme, α-glucosidase and α-amylase enzyme,
reduce absorption of carbohydrate & glucose, and has effect on diabetes.
